About The Position

This role will support the execution of bioprocess work for pipeline projects in accordance with assigned targets, timelines, and company procedures. It will provide technical expertise to drive the development of microbial-based products from the lab through pilot scale.

Requirements

  • Master’s degree or PhD in Biotechnology, Microbiology, Chemical Engineering, or a related scientific field.
  • Proven hands-on experience in microbial fermentation (bacteria, fungi, or yeast) and downstream processing (e.g., centrifugation, filtration, freeze-drying).
  • 2–3 years of experience in an industrial R&D environment (Biotechnology, Ag-Tech, or Pharma), with a demonstrated ability to work within corporate structures and project management frameworks.
  • Experience operating lab-scale and/or pilot-scale bioreactors and associated analytical tools.
  • Familiarity with Design of Experiments (DoE) and statistical data analysis.
  • Strong collaborative mindset, detail-oriented documentation skills, and the ability to work in a multi-site, international environment.

Responsibilities

  • Design and conduct fermentation experiments with both glass and stainless-steel bioreactors, from 100 ml to 30 L.
  • Actively collaborate within the team and create connections with scientists across other research teams in the company.
  • Perform studies on basic fermentation kinetics and interpret data to drive process improvements.
  • Support the scale-up and validation of microbial processes, ensuring successful transition from lab to pilot environments.
  • Implement new technologies, such as automation devices and AI tools, to enhance research efficiency.
  • Draft experimental protocols, technical reports, and contribute to data digitalization.
  • Assist in technical interactions with scientific partners, such as universities, CROs, and CMOs.
